Explore Milwaukee’s Latin Quarter on a narrated bus tour focused on local Latino culture and food history. Stop at three spots for tastings paired with drinks, and finish with dessert.
Minimal walking is required, but the tour is not handicap accessible due to stairs on and off the bus. The tour is seafood and shellfish free; vegetarian options are available, but other dietary requests cannot be accommodated.
